This crystal is fun to say and even sounds like the name of a beautiful city somewhere, but it's actually a vibrant blue and green mineral that also contains copper. According to Charms of Light, chrysocolla is so colorful that it's often referred to as Peruvian turquoise in Peru. While it shares similar colors to turquoise, it's completely different. Instead, chrysocolla as a mineral is associated with the zodiac signs Gemini, Virgo, and Taurus, the water element, the number five, and the throat and heart chakras.

Because it contains copper in it, Chrysocolla is most commonly found in places that have large copper deposits such as Mexico, Arizona in the United States, and many parts of Africa (via Fire Mountain Gems). It's historically been used by Ancient Egyptians and Native Americans for a multitude of metaphysical practices.
